Nashville Needs New Retailers to Move In Downtown!

In strong attempts to breathe new life into Nashville’s downtown retail scene, city planners have been working alongside Seattle-local, Midge McCauley. McCauley has a good reputation for handling revivals similar to our current downtown retail restoration project. According to McCauley, we should expect a five to ten year wait before retail stores begin to flourish again in Nashville. Currently, the downtown Nashville area tends to appeal solely to tourists, which is not sufficient according to experts. Retailers such as the urban clothing store, Bullets & Mullets, are few and far between in downtown Nashville, while new restaurant openings in downtown out number new retail shops five to two. It is obvious that Nashville needs more retailers to move in and set up shop in downtown, which has not yet happened, but the ongoing addition of new restaurants in the area do follow a typical pattern which, according to experts, be followed by a burst of retail developments. Extreme Home Makeover Moves On

Extreme Makeover: Home Edition, a reality television series providing home renovations for underprivileged families, announced that they will air their final episode on January 13th. Over the past nine seasons, Ty Pennington and his team of makeover experts triumphed in improving the lives of different families and communities across the country. In 2005, the show was a huge hit with nearly 25 million viewers. However, over the years, the amount dwindled to a now 4 million, which is the key source behind the cancellation. Musicians Moving to Nashville Now More Than Ever

Young adults on the move have been increasingly prone to moving to Nashville. Among other reasons for the fairly recent popularity is the transition that’s been seen within the Nashville music scene. Having just about shed its iconic country music image, Nashville is a hot spot for much more mainstream music these days which attracts both young musicians and young music enthusiasts to move to Nashville. Though the country scene isn’t as prominent these days as it once was in Nashville, music will always be a major part of the culture here. This being the case, there is a plethora of resources available for Nashville local musicians making the hip city surprisingly affordable for blossoming artists.
